HOMEOWNERS’ ASSOCIATION (HOA)
The apartment is part of an active and financially healthy, small-scale Homeowners’ Association consisting of four apartments. Members manage the administration and maintenance themselves, ensuring efficient and involved oversight. Monthly service costs are €104, including building insurance and maintenance reserves.
The homeowners’ association meets the legal requirement to set aside sufficient funds for future maintenance.
In 2024 the front roof tiles were replaced and the façade was repainted, keeping the building in excellent condition both technically and aesthetically.
FREEHOLD
The apartment is on freehold land, meaning no ground lease fees apply. This provides security and is a significant advantage compared to many other apartments in Amsterdam.
